Here's how I created mine.
 
This is how I converted an old aquarium to be a house for some orchids.
The dimension of the cabinet is 140×55×70 cm. Rather deep but that depends upon that the aquarium is place on side with original opening outwards.
This is what it looked like from the beginning.

First of all I cut the Epi-Web material for the back

I glued it together with silicone as it wasn't long enough.

I prepared my thought of watering system with plastic stripes so I can attach the hose that will spray water into the Epi-Web.
I also attached a mangrove root.

On the bottom there is a plastic material used for outdoor floor building. That is layed on small plastic cubes to get some space for water.

4 pce. pc fans handles the air movement.

To stop that to much of the pine and other small particels get into the water a fiber cloth is put on the false floor.
The cloth let water through but not other stuff I hope.

On top of the cloth I put pine. Mostly because I think it looks good.

As lighting source there are 4 36w flourosent tubes. Not a great deal of light but I hope it to be enough.

All is controplled by timers. 2 timers for the 2 watering systems. 2 timers for the fans and one timer for the lights.

As for now the following is in the vivarium.


Drosera Capensis
This is not an orchid but it fights the flies that seem to like the environment. It is a meat eating spices. Better then the
fly paper I had before to catch them

Vittaria Stipitata
This is a fern, looks like a shoe string.

Microgramma lycopodioides
Another fern.

Pleopeltis polypodioides
Yet another fern.

Leptotes Bicolor

Bulbophyllum carunculatum

Gongora armeniaca

Sigmatostalix radicans

Kefersteinia tolimensis

Godiera ssp

Medicolor Decoratum Fredensborg

Bulb.echinolabium

Bulbophyllum lasiochilum

Cischweinfia dasyandra
